Output 7785e7dcf2834767822e8fdae85d290b3d74f52d6c5ff81d15c81c0f28d27eec:123

value
4164780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efd0ddaf008e655993b6f1bf858ac953f3c8b893 OP_EQUAL
address
3PZ3demS9sgK7eqC4HrBqFMoFSaZ13x7Vv
transaction
7785e7dcf2834767822e8fdae85d290b3d74f52d6c5ff81d15c81c0f28d27eec
confirmations
525143
spent
true